In addition to what Irene said about GraphQL, note that our (class) tree components only ever load one level at a time, so a "flat" query is sufficient to return the immediate children of each parent node.

To produce a recursive JSON structure of arbitrary depth you need something like SWP, creating a SWON-based element that calls itself. However, this should be made solid against infinite recursion, i.e. record which nodes have already been reached in something like ui:tempGraph. I don't have an example of that pre-built but could produce one if you are interested.

Holger



On 3/12/2019 11:28, MB MB wrote:
Hi Holger,

Thanks for your help so far. Even if there is a pure SPARQL version we can work out a JSON tree from it, but we are also interested in the SWP version as well. For this example we can use:

*Default namespace:* http://example.org/ontologies/mike_test_2#
*Top Class:* http://www.w3.org/2002/07/owl#Thing  (I don't know if you need this)
*SubClass:* http://similar2.com/ontology/landslideATmaterialVH#anyMaterial

This is how our EDG console looks like.

Capture.PNG

|
Entercode here...
|

By querying any of the available end points, we are looking to get back a JSON object similar to what EDG displays on the console.

Capture.PNG


Regards,


Mike



--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group. To unsubscribe from this group and stop receiving emails from it, send an email to [email protected] <mailto:[email protected]>. To view this discussion on the web visit https://groups.google.com/d/msgid/topbraid-users/5675bed8-ef0e-42f9-95b4-001f092aeb75%40googlegroups.com <https://groups.google.com/d/msgid/topbraid-users/5675bed8-ef0e-42f9-95b4-001f092aeb75%40googlegroups.com?utm_medium=email&utm_source=footer>.

--
You received this message because you are subscribed to the Google Groups "TopBraid 
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/topbraid-users/2ff93add-a3f1-5472-1b46-dcf354cb95ec%40topquadrant.com.

Reply via email to